Before John Patrick Shanley had Cher slap Nicholas Cage in Moonstruck he brought two lonely souls to a dingy, Bronx bar for a game of violent foreplay and self-forgiveness. Celebrating the 30th anniversary of Shanley's Danny and the Deep Blue Sea, YOLO! Productions brings you to that bar and allows you to be a fly on the wall. From director Michelle Tattenbaum (Nobody Loves You - Second Stage) Nuyorican Poets Cafe will allow audience members to grab a drink with Danny and Roberta and experience this ground breaking play up closer and more personal than ever before.

Danny and the Deep Blue Sea finds its title character, Danny-a trucker known as "The Beast", and Roberta-a divorced mother of a teenage son who lives with her parents, striking up a haltingly bitter conversation about the demons that unite and divide them. As their reserve begins to fade, they find an exorcism and forgiveness that, while painful, offers the hope of a future touched.

Danny and the Deep Blue Sea runs today, October 7-10, 20, 22-24 at 7:00 p.m at Nuyorican Poets Cafe, New York, NY. Tickets are $20 and can be purchased online at http://bit.ly/1AFaEhZ. Nuyorican Poets Cafe is located at 236 E 3rd Street (b/t Avenue B and Avenue C; F train, M14A, M15).
